10 Botanicals and Nutraceuticals for Overstimulated Adrenals (Stage 1 HPA Axis Dysfunction)

The hypothalamic-pituitary-adrenal (HPA) axis is a complex system in the body that regulates our stress response. When we encounter a stressful situation, the HPA axis instructs the release of cortisol and catecholamines such as epinephrine and norepinephrine. However, chronic stress can lead to dysfunction of the HPA axis, resulting in a wide range of health problems. In this blog post, we’ll focus on the first stage of HPA axis dysfunction, the alarm phase, and discuss some botanicals and nutraceuticals that may help.

The alarm phase is the first stage of the HPA axis dysfunction, where the body’s initial response to stress is to release high levels of cortisol and catecholamines. This can lead to symptoms such as anxiety, irritability, and insomnia. The following is a list of some botanicals and nutraceuticals that may help with this stage.   1. Ashwagandha is an adaptogenic herb that has been traditionally used in Ayurvedic medicine to help the body cope with stress. It has wide ranging benefits including managing cortisol and blood sugar.
  2. Holy basil (AKA tusli) is another adaptogenic herb that has been traditionally used in Ayurvedic medicine for its calming and stress-reducing properties. It has been shown to reduce cortisol levels and improve symptoms of anxiety. It additionally has an anti-inflammatory and antioxidant effect.
  3. L-theanine is an amino acid found in green tea that has been shown to promote relaxation and reduce stress and anxiety. It works by increasing serotonin and dopamine levels in the brain. It has been shown to inhibit the sympathetic response, decreasing heart rate and salivary cortisol.
  4. 5-HTP is a precursor to serotonin, a neurotransmitter that plays a role in mood regulation. Studies have shown that 5-HTP can reduce symptoms of anxiety and stress. It’s commonly used to help with sleep problems associated with elevated cortisol.
  5. Passion flower is a calming herb, usually taken in tea form, that has been traditionally used to treat anxiety and insomnia. It has been shown to reduce cortisol levels.
  6. Valerian root is another herb that has been traditionally used for its calming properties. It has been shown to improve sleep quality and reduce symptoms of anxiety.
  7. Kava is a plant native to the South Pacific that has been traditionally used for its sedative and anxiolytic properties. It has been shown to reduce symptoms of anxiety and improve sleep quality.
  8. Rehmannia is an herb used in traditional Chinese medicine to nourish the adrenal glands and support the HPA axis. It has been shown to reduce cortisol levels and improve symptoms of fatigue and stress.
  9. Schisandra is an adaptogenic herb that has been traditionally used in Chinese medicine for its stress-reducing properties. It has been shown to reduce cortisol levels and improve cognitive function.
  10. Polygala is an herb used in traditional Chinese medicine to support the HPA axis and improve cognitive function. It has been shown to reduce cortisol levels and improve symptoms of anxiety and depression.
